What services does Asurion Wireless offer for smartphone insurance and repairs?

Asurion Wireless provides protection plans that cover accidental damage, theft, and loss of smartphones, addressing common concerns for device owners and enhancing device longevity.

The concept of smartphone insurance is based on risk management, which evaluates the potential financial loss and offers solutions like premiums and deductibles to mitigate that risk.

Asurion partners with major carriers like Verizon and AT&T, allowing them to tailor insurance plans that fit the specific needs of users based on carrier policies and device types.

In the event of a claim, the process typically involves filing online or via a mobile app, which utilizes cloud technology for efficient data handling and real-time tracking of the claim status.

The deductible structure of Asurion plans varies by device type and carrier, which can impact a user’s decision on how to manage their device risk, further demonstrating the importance of understanding insurance models.

Asurion's plan for accidental damage protection often covers screen breaks, which is significant since studies indicate that nearly 30% of smartphone users will face a cracked screen during their device's life cycle.

The repair process utilizes local service providers like uBreakiFix, combining efficient logistics and a localized workforce, which can reduce repair times and increase accessibility for customers.
